On a more positive note โ€“ Premier League football has returned.

We start things off at Anfield for the season opener that has Brendan Rodgersโ€™ side welcome Stoke, as Mark Hughes begins his Potters tenure with a daunting opening encounter.

The team news from the Liverpool camp wonโ€™t have be met with enthusiasm from Hughes โ€“ Daniel Sturridge is fit to start and features in what could be a three-man attack with Iago Aspas and Philppe Coutinho. Just how they lineup will be fascinating and will certainly reveal more on the potential of Coutinho over Sturridge as a Fantasy option.

Elsewhere, Kolo Toure starts in defence alongside Dan Agger and Jordan Henderson is given the nod in midfield, despite Joe Allen featuring prominently in the pre-season.

As for Stoke, they hand a debut to left-back Erik Pieters as expected and did line up with both Glenn Whelan and Wilson Palacios starting in midfield. However, Palacios has withdrawn late on through illness, giving Marc Wilson a start in the engine room. Surprisingly, thereโ€™s no Charlie Adam who drops to the bench, with Jon Walters set to support Peter Crouch up front in what looks to be a 4-5-1.
